Quantum computing used to feel like something far off in the future, but it’s starting to look like a real security issue for blockchain sooner than many expected.
Even Coinbase’s Quantum Advisory Council recently put out a report saying the industry should start preparing now, not later when it becomes a crisis.
That’s part of why projects like @quipnetwork are getting attention.
They’re working on combining quantum and classical computing with post-quantum encryption built in from the ground up, aiming to protect wallets, smart contracts, and entire networks before “Q-day” ever arrives.
And tomorrow in Las Vegas, their CTO @rcarback will be speaking alongside folks from Blockstream, Project Eleven, and Blockware at the BitGo High Roller Summit.
The big question on the table: is quantum computing a real near-term threat to crypto security, or is it still overhyped?
